
Duverge Residents Protest Edesur Amidst Power Outages and High Bills
Residents of Duverge, a town in the Independencia province of the Dominican Republic, took to the streets on May 30th, 2025, to protest against Edesur, the local electricity provider. Their main grievances centered around frequent power outages and excessively high electricity bills. "We can't take another blackout," exclaimed one resident during an interview. Another added, "They've ruined our refrigerators and freezers!" The protest occurred outside the Edesur offices, with participants holding signs expressing their anger and frustration. The situation is particularly striking given the existence of a local hydroelectric plant, raising questions about the efficiency and distribution of energy resources in the region. The peaceful demonstration underscores the growing concerns of the community about the affordability and reliability of electricity services.
